Effects of IRF3 gene interference on dynamic changes of cytokine secretions in early of LPS stimulation in primary Kupffer cells

Objective:To investigate the effects of IRF 3 shRNA adenovirus on dynamic changes of early cytokines in LPS-stimulated primary Kupffer cells ( KCs ).Methods: Rat KCs were isolated and purified by means of in situ perfusion.After being infected with adenovirus carrying IRF 3 shRNA for 48 h, KCs were stimulated with LPS.Cell culture supernatants were collected respectively at 0,2,4 and 6 h after LPS stimulation as well as cells at 6 h.Supernatant cytokine secretion levels were detected by enzyme-linked immunosorbent assay ( ELISA).Intracellular gene expressions were tested by RT-PCR and Westeron blot.Results:IRF3 mRNA and protein were induced by LPS ,but suppressed by IRF 3 shRNA adenovirus in LPS-stimulated or non-stimulated KCs.IFN-βsecretions rose in the very early stage ( at 2 h) ,reached the peak at 4 h,and began to reduce but still remained high levels at 6 h after LPS stimulation in KCs.Interference adenovirus pretreatment suppressed IFN-βsecretions ( especially the secretion peak ) at each time point after LPS stimulation.IFN-βsecretions reached normal levels at 6 h after the stimulation in adenovirus-pretreated cells;TNF-αse-cretions rapidly increased in the very early stage and reached the peak at 2 h,then began to decrease gradually ,but remained high levels at 6 h after LPS stimulation in KCs.Interference adenovirus pretreatment inhibited LPS-induced TNF-αsecretions, especially the secretion peak;IL-1βsecretions did not increase untill 4 h, but reached a higher level at 6 h after LPS stimulation.Interference adenovirus suppressed IL-1βsecretions in the early stage of LPS stimulation;IL-10 secretions began to rise in the very early stage ,and gradually increased over time after LPS stimulation in KCs.Pretreatment of adenovirus with IRF 3 shRNA promoted upregulations of IL-10 secretions at each time point of the early of LPS stimulation.Conclusion:IRF3 gene expression can be silenced by IRF 3 shRNA ad-enovirus.IRF3 can promote its downstream signaling molecule IFN-βand pro-inflammatory cytokines including TNF-αand IL-1β,and block anti-inflammation cytokine IL-10 secretions in LPS-stimulated primary KCs.Therefore,IRF3 may play a central role in immune inflammatory injury of liver tissues.
